As far as a subdivision? cant really see that happening......but what I can see is that someone taking sunset to close it down to take it off the map so the realty market could blossum in Innisfil. Fact is, it would be way too much red tape to go through to get all the stuff to develope a subdivision. There would be huge $$$$ to clean up the contaminated soil from both the speedway and the old scrap yard on Shakell's land out back. If someone bought it for that sole purpose to take it off th map then that would allow agents to not have to state that there is a speedway within a certain area. Now, the speedway has been there for so long that it is grandfathered in to the township policies and layout so technically from what i understand, all Wes has to do is run one night a year and he would be able to keep the business going.....now that was 3rd party info so dont take it as the word please. Now, the land north and south of the speedway is for sale and would be worth a ton more if the track wasnt there, also the horse farm at the bottom of the hill on the west side has been sold to a developer and is slated for a subdivision by 2010.
